South Korea Laryngeal Cancer Molecular Diagnostics Market Overview

The South Korea laryngeal cancer molecular diagnostics market has experienced significant growth over recent years, driven by advancements in healthcare infrastructure and increasing awareness of early detection methods. As of 2023, the market size is estimated at approximately USD 120 million, with projections indicating a robust comp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of around 9.2% during the forecast period from 2023 to 2030. This growth is fueled by the rising prevalence of laryngeal cancer, supported by lifestyle factors such as tobacco and alcohol consumption, and the country’s focus on precision medicine. The expanding adoption of molecular diagnostic techniques, including gene expression profiling and biomarker testing, further bolsters market expansion. The increasing integration of personalized treatment approaches and the development of targeted therapies are also contributing to the rising demand for advanced diagnostic solutions in South Korea’s healthcare ecosystem.

South Korea Laryngeal Cancer Molecular Diagnostics Market Restraints

Despite promising growth prospects, the South Korea market faces several challenges that could hinder its development. These include high costs associated with advanced diagnostic technologies, limited reimbursement policies, and a shortage of skilled personnel trained in molecular diagnostics.

  • High costs of diagnostic platforms: The sophisticated equipment and reagents required for molecular testing are expensive, limiting adoption among smaller healthcare facilities and in rural areas.
  • Reimbursement and regulatory hurdles: Uncertain reimbursement policies and lengthy approval processes can delay market penetration and reduce profitability for diagnostic providers.
  • Limited skilled workforce: A shortage of trained molecular pathologists and laboratory technicians hampers the efficient deployment and utilization of advanced diagnostic tools.
  • Data privacy and security concerns: Increasing reliance on digital platforms raises issues related to patient data security, which may slow down digital transformation efforts.

These challenges impact market growth by restricting the widespread adoption of cutting-edge diagnostics, especially in less developed regions. High costs and regulatory complexities can deter new entrants and slow innovation dissemination. Additionally, the shortage of skilled professionals limits the capacity for accurate test interpretation and integration into clinical workflows. Addressing these barriers through policy reforms, workforce training, and cost-effective technological solutions will be crucial for sustaining long-term growth in South Korea’s laryngeal cancer molecular diagnostics market.
